Thai HIVTB Guideline 2008

CD4 counts (cellsmm3)

Recommendation according to the

Thai AIDS Society Guideline 2008

lt 100Start as soon as possible after patients can

tolerate anti-TB treatment

100 - 200Start ART at 2 months after initiation of TB

treatment

200 ndash 350Defer ART and follow-up clinical status AND

monitor CD4 cell count every 3 months

gt 350Defer ART and follow-up clinical status AND

monitor CD4 cell count every 6 months

Some Thai HIV experts may commence ART 2 months after the start of TB treatment especially if the patients cannot be tested for CD4 counts at 3 months after initiation of TB treatment

TAS J Med Assoc Thai 2008911925-36

TB Care

bull Dx of TB is difficult in HIV-infected patients

bull Definitive Dx is only 13

bull Routine microscopic and culture are not sensitive enough to detect active TB in PLWH

bull 595 had extrapulm TB

bull 305 of extrapulm Tb is TB meningitis

bull The importance of earlier detection of TB and improvement of immune status
